Chiropractic
Adjustment (Spinal Manipulation)
Chiropractic care can help restore our bodies to optimal
function. It seeks to re-establish normal spinal mobility.
It is a natural approach to health and wellness. Drugs and
surgery are not used. An adjustment consists of a high velocity,
short lever arm thrust applied to a vertebra to restore
normal position and motion. By reducing the subluxation,
there is an increased range of motion, reduced nerve irritability
and improved function. It may also be accompanied by an
audible release of gas. This sound is caused by the release
of oxygen, nitrogen, and carbon dioxide, which releases
joint pressure.

Acupuncture
Acupuncture is the treatment of meridians. These meridians are invisible energy pathways in your body that conduct life-force energy or Qi (pronounced "chee") in and around all the parts of your body. Blockage or interference in these meridian pathways can result in energetic imbalances that may contribute to negative health conditions.
Massage
Massage promotes wellness by improving circulation of
blood, facilitating the removal of metabolic toxins, and
supporting immune system functions and promotes healthy
skin. Relaxing soft muscle tissue supports skeletal function
and alignment and improve joint mobility. Regular massage
can be helpful in eliminating tension headaches, relieving
tired and sore muscles, and reducing stress and anxiety.
Massage therapy creates a sense of well being and balance
that the body needs to renew itself.
